WA12 GZC is a 2012 Taiwan Golden Bee 303 R Hawk 125 in Red with a 124c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 4 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 50%.
Across all 2012 Taiwan Golden Bee 303 R Hawk 125 models, the average MOT pass rate is 73.4% with a typical mileage of 9,654 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Taiwan Golden Bee 303 R Hawk 125 fails its MOT is tyre valve stem damaged which could cause sudden tyre deflation, accounting for 9 recorded failures. If you're considering buying WA12 GZC,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Taiwan Golden Bee 303 R Hawk 125 typically stays on UK roads for around 16 years. At 14 years old, this Taiwan Golden Bee 303 R Hawk 125 is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
